Wakana Kobayashi is a scholar working on Immunology, Molecular Biology and Plant Science. According to data from OpenAlex, Wakana Kobayashi has authored 9 papers receiving a total of 1.1k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 7 papers in Immunology, 1 paper in Molecular Biology and 1 paper in Plant Science. Recurrent topics in Wakana Kobayashi’s work include Immune Cell Function and Interaction (7 papers), T-cell and B-cell Immunology (6 papers) and Immunotherapy and Immune Responses (3 papers). Wakana Kobayashi is often cited by papers focused on Immune Cell Function and Interaction (7 papers), T-cell and B-cell Immunology (6 papers) and Immunotherapy and Immune Responses (3 papers). Wakana Kobayashi collaborates with scholars based in Japan and United States. Wakana Kobayashi's co-authors include Takashi Saito, Tadashi Yokosuka, Akiko Hashimoto, Makio Tokunaga, Kumiko Sakata-Sogawa, Michael L. Dustin, Michio Hiroshima, Masako Takamatsu, Hideo Yagita∥ and Hu Zeng and has published in prestigious journals such as Immunity, Nature Immunology and Molecular and Cellular Biology.
